[SSS10-P10] Seismic hazard assessment of Southern Sichuan industrial area considering earthquake swarm seismicity

This study conducted an analysis of seismic swarm seismicity in South Sichuan industrial area, and established a potential source area division model and seismic activity parameter model considering seismic swarm activity. Analyzed the applicability of the ground motion prediction equation (GMPE) model (named as Xiao2022Chuan) established for small earthquake clusters in the southern Sichuan industrial area, and used this attenuation relationship to conduct probabilistic seismic hazard calculation and assessment. A probability seismic hazard map of the southern Sichuan region considering earthquake swarm seismicity was drawn, and the result was compared with the result by the GMPE used in the fifth generation of Chinese national seismic hazard map. This study considers the focal depth of earthquake swarm seismicity, and assumes that all earthquakes have the same focal depth when calculating seismic hazard. Further research is needed to determine how the difference in source depth of earthquake swarm should be reflected in seismic hazard assessment.
